Content from Articulate Storyline® 1 and 2 and Adobe Captivate® (versions 8 and 9) can be uploaded directly from within ReviewLink.
Captivate and Storyline content must be uploaded in .zip bundled format for proper upload. For details, see Using ReviewLink with Storyline and Captivate Courses in our Trivantis Community.
In Captivate, if you are uploading SCORM-compliant courses, you must turn on Quiz Reporting; otherwise Quiz Reporting must be turned off. To turn on Quiz Reporting, select the Quiz category under File > Publish Settings and check the option Enable reporting for this project. Select the desired SCORM standard from the Standard drop-down as either SCORM 1.2 or SCORM 2004. On the Publish to My Computer dialog, enable the Zip Files check box and select the HTML5 output format before clicking Publish.
In Storyline, select either the Web or LMS publishing targets. To upload SCORM-compliant courses, select LMS, then check the boxes for Include HTML5 output and Use Articulate Mobile Player for iOS or Android. Under Output Options, select the appropriate SCORM compliancy as either SCORM 1.2 or SCORM 2004. Otherwise, select Web, and check the box for Include HTML5 output. Click Publish to publish your content. After publishing, on Publish Successful dialog, click Zip to create the .zip file.
To upload valid Captivate and Storyline content:
Click the My Published Content tab and click Upload Content. The Upload Zip File window opens.
Click Browse to navigate and select the content. Click Upload.

If you receive an error, click Cancel to close the dialog box. Resolve the issue and re-try the upload. |
If the content is new, specify the email addresses for the reviewers of the content. Separate multiple reviewers with commas. Use the Comments Due field to specify the date on which comments are due. Specify the date in the field or use the calendar button to select the date. Click Submit.
If the content is an update, you can choose to update the existing content with the new version or publish the content as a new content item. Additionally, you can choose whether to notify reviewers that the content has been updated and select whether to update the status of all New and Not OK comments to Fixed– you can also choose to update the status of comments individually after uploading.
If you are updating existing content, enable the upload options as follows:
Update Existing Content |
This option is enabled when your sign-on credentials and title name is recognized by ReviewLink. Select this radio button to publish the title as a revision to an existing content item. Optionally you can update the status of existing comments within the content and notify your reviewers of the update.
|
Publish as New Content |
This option is enabled when your sign-on and title name is recognized by ReviewLink. Select this radio button to publish the title as a new content item. |
Click Submit.
The content is added to the My Published Content tab.
